WHAT-IF: Russia felt its hold on territories in Ukraine was threatened. Would it go nuclear?

Ukraine repeats its 2023 offensive, this time with Coalition nations fighting beside it. Russian lines crumble as Ukraine and Coalition of the Willing forces employ new weapons and tactics designed to overcome the threat of Russian drones and static defenses. Russia's grip on occupied Ukrainian territory is slipping. But Russian nuclear doctrine states "any critical threat to sovereignty and/or territorial integrity justifies the use of nuclear weapons" - not just on the battlefield, but against the territory of any nuclear-armed state supporting attacks against it.

As its armies in Ukraine are forced to retreat, Russia threatens Ukraine and the west with nuclear retaliation. The fate of Ukraine and its NATO allies could come down to the actions of a few ordinary individuals.

On her first combat deployment, Flight Lieutenant Karen "Bunny" O’Hare and the pilots of RAAF 3 Squadron are flying alongside the USAF to protect a 60-kilometer section of front-line south of Zaporizhzhia. A depleted Russian air force starts deploying a new tactic. Is it an act of desperation, or a rehearsal for something beyond contemplation?

Captain Vadim "Beartooth" Korenchuk of Ukraine’s 299th Tactical 1st Aviation Squadron is given an unenviable, and probably suicidal, assignment. Bulgaria has donated its soon-to-be-decommissioned fleet of 10 Su-25 Frogfoot aircraft to Ukraine, along with the pilots to fly them. Ukraine needs them to execute a special mission, deep behind Russian lines, that no drone or missile attack could achieve. They could be about to execute the most daring raid in the history of the Russia-Ukraine war, or be the shortest-lived experiment in military cooperation in history.

As Russia rattles its nuclear sabre, Captain Georgia "Cyborg" Leeson, flight leader of the USAF 495th Fighter Squadron "Valkyries" is tasked to escort Korenchuk's Frogfoot strike package into Russian territory. She's less worried about the risk of triggering a nuclear war, than she is about whether her emotional wingman will be able to do what he's being asked to do.

Ukrainian naval captain Roman Gribov must get an uncrewed missile drone through the Kerch Strait into the Azov Sea for a critical attack on an airfield inside Russia. Succeed, and he can cripple Russia's fleet of nuclear strike fighters. Fail, and …

Lieutenant Colonel Rhys Jones, CO of the 1st Battalion, Royal Welsh Regiment, fighting beside a Ukrainian mechanized division, breaks through the Russian first line of defense to find his flanks exposed, his supply lines strained and his unit under constant drone bombardment. His troops have trained for exactly this type of operation, but he is painfully aware that if he succeeds, he could trigger a global nuclear war.

Russian GRU Major Tomas Arsharvin is tasked with leading a team identifying suitable targets in Kherson for strikes by “special weapons”—a Russian euphemism for nuclear warheads. A patriot with an unshakeable sense of duty, he does exactly as ordered. Until a conversation with a superior officer causes him to question where his duty lies: to the regime occupying the Kremlin, or to the survival of his nation and its 143 million citizens.

Dasha Kravchenko is known as “the Watchmaker.” By day, she works in a jewelry shop in occupied Melitopol. At night, she makes the explosive devices used by the Ukrainian resistance group Voda—the Water Movement—to attack Russian military targets in the city. As the Ukrainian-Coalition offensive nears the city, she faces the ultimate choice: freedom, or death. And perhaps not just for her, but for her entire nation.
